The report from The Hollywood Reporter confirms that the plot of the live-action Pac-Man film will be an original idea from Chuck Williams, who was one of the producers of Sega’s Sonic the Hedgehog film. Of course, those two Sonic films are hugely successful, and the sequel is the highest-grossing video game film adaptation of all time in North America. So the Pac-Man film is in safe hands, even if we're not totally sure how the story will go.
